When the salesperson came to the house to give me a free quote I was told I should make a decision during that visit re: whether I wanted to commit to buying the £5000 wardrobes. He added that if I was to say I wanted extra time to think about it, it would show I wasn’t interested!!! I think this is a dreadful thing to say to a customer and might be intimidating to some people. I was confident enough to say I disagreed and would definitely be taking time to think about such a big purchase. I’m the salesperson also told me that I didn’t look like the type of woman who wore dresses so would it be right to assume I didn’t need long hanging space in my wardrobe???!!!! How rude and totally unprofessional. I also didn’t appreciate being stuck with this salesperson for almost two hours whilst he drew my wardrobes using a biro and ruler. I think that to spend £5000 I would like to see the company investing in some decent software which could accurately represent my finished wardrobes. And as for saying they’re bespoke... I only had a few doors to choose from and and several interior organisational designs - again represented in a diagram. These were all in a catalogue. All disappointing from beginning to end. Moreover, I was told my wardrobes would usually cost £10,000 but I could have them for just over £5000 🤣 Made me laugh. Shows how ridiculous their mark-up is to begin with. Avoid this over-priced company with old-fashioned design processes (I.e pen and paper) plus presumptuous, offensive salespeople who like to pressurise. No thank you Sharps.
